数据库连接失败,请检查数据库服务
当你遇到数据库连接失败的问题时,可以按照以下步骤来检查和解决问题:
-
确认数据库服务状态:
- 检查数据库服务是否正在运行。你可以通过服务管理工具(如Windows的服务管理器或Linux的systemctl命令)来查看数据库服务的状态。
- 对于特定的数据库系统,也可以使用数据库自带的命令行工具来检查服务状态。例如,对于MySQL,可以使用
mysqladmin ping
命令。
-
验证网络连接:
- 使用
ping
命令检查与数据库服务器之间的网络连通性。 - 如果
ping
成功,但仍然无法连接,可以尝试使用traceroute
(或tracert
在Windows上)来检查路由是否正常。 - 检查防火墙设置,确保没有规则阻止数据库端口的通信。
- 使用
-
检查数据库配置:
- 确认数据库监听的端口和地址是否正确。
- 检查数据库的日志文件,看是否有任何关于连接失败的详细信息。
-
确认连接信息:
- 核实连接字符串中的所有参数,包括主机名/IP地址、端口号、数据库名称、用户名和密码是否正确无误。
- 确保使用的用户名和密码具有连接数据库的权限。
-
检查应用程序配置:
- 如果是在应用程序中配置了数据库连接信息,请确保这些配置正确无误。
- 检查应用程序的日志,看看是否有任何关于连接失败的提示。
-
数据库负载:
- 如果数据库服务器负载过高,也可能会导致连接失败。可以通过监控工具检查CPU、内存和磁盘使用情况。
-
最大连接数限制:
- 检查数据库的最大连接数设置,如果达到了最大连接数,新的连接请求将被拒绝。
-
软件版本兼容性:
- 确保数据库驱动程序或客户端软件与数据库服务器版本兼容。
如果上述步骤都不能解决问题,可能需要进一步深入调查,例如查看操作系统日志、数据库系统的错误日志等,以获取更详细的错误信息。此外,也可以考虑联系数据库供应商的技术支持寻求帮助。
扫码添加技术【解决问题】
专注中小企业网站建设、网站安全12年。
熟悉各种CMS,精通PHP+MYSQL、HTML5、CSS3、Javascript等。
承接:企业仿站、网站修改、网站改版、BUG修复、问题处理、二次开发、PSD转HTML、网站被黑、网站漏洞修复等。
专业解决各种疑难杂症,您有任何网站问题都可联系我们技术人员。
本文来自博客园,作者:黄文Rex,转载请注明原文链接:https://www.cnblogs.com/hwrex/p/18426467
标签:
Allowed memory size of 134217728 bytes exhausted
, PbootCMS 常见问题及解决方法
, PbootCMS 后台常用文件修改路径位置
, pbootcms模板标签序数从2开始
, PbootCMS模板调用幻灯片轮播图及参数说明
, PbootCMS模板如何调用友情链接
, pbootcms模板首页如何调用指定栏目的子栏目
, PBOOTCMS网站首页右侧或者列表页左侧调用tags标签
, tag首页为何是:模板文件不存在:./template/pc/index_tags.htm
, 安装程序的时候提示数据库版本与程序不符怎么办?
, 宝塔搬家后打开网站为何出现:No input file specified.
, 网站数据库错误的原因通常包括配置错误
, 网站数据库为什么错误呢
, 为何我安装完提示这个报错?
, 为什么数据库查询总是报错
, 易优eyoucms我想文章里面添加TAG标签
, 友情链接怎么添加?
, 在 PbootCMS 模板首页调用指定栏目的名称和链接
, 在 PbootCMS 模板详情页中调用指定栏目的文章
, 数据库连接失败,请检查数据库服务
【推荐】国内首个AI IDE,深度理解中文开发场景,立即下载体验Trae
【推荐】编程新体验,更懂你的AI,立即体验豆包MarsCode编程助手
【推荐】抖音旗下AI助手豆包,你的智能百科全书,全免费不限次数
【推荐】轻量又高性能的 SSH 工具 IShell:AI 加持,快人一步
· 阿里最新开源QwQ-32B,效果媲美deepseek-r1满血版,部署成本又又又降低了!
· 单线程的Redis速度为什么快?
· SQL Server 2025 AI相关能力初探
· AI编程工具终极对决:字节Trae VS Cursor,谁才是开发者新宠?
· 展开说说关于C#中ORM框架的用法!